PHP-разработчик

20 мая 2021    36
Откликнуться

Под капотом:
Мы - прямой работодатель.

Задач много, задачи интересные и разноплановые. У нас нет разработки на потоке, мы не студия, которая делает по 50 магазинов каждый месяц, у нас каждая задача по-своему уникальна.

Распределённая команда единомышленников. Работаем на результат.

Наши менеджеры не боятся слова «рефакторинг». Улучшаем функционал, избавляемся от старого, не боимся что-то переделать.

Наши задачи:
Развитие и внедрение нового функционала.

Как мы работаем:

- Не любим спринты и жесткое планирование;
- Не делаем задачи «чтобы было»;
- Любим прямые «не бюрократизированные» коммуникации.

Какие технические требования:

- PHP;
- JS, CSS, HTML - «местами»;
- Восприятие PHP отдельным инструментом (а не только как язык фреймворка). В нашем багаже - собственная разработка (легаси), разработка на symfony;
- Опыт работы со сторонними API (REST, JSON, XML);
- Понимание необходимости использования и навыки работы с Git, Git-Flow;
- Понимание и использование принципов OOП;
- Знание пакетного менеджера composer и понимание принципов использования пакетов для своих задач;
- Планирование решений до написания кода, построение архитектуры.

Будет преимуществом:

- Будет плюсом владение методологиями DDD и TDD;
- Опыт написания unit-тестов и тестируемого кода;

Какие навыки помогут работать с нами:

- Умение читать и анализировать код;
- Умение писать код, который легко поддерживать, чётко называть классы и методы;
- Умение оценивать сроки, вовремя сигнализировать о проблеме;
- Умение прислушиваться к чужому мнению, искать компромиссы;
- Результативность и умение довести задачи до конца.

Об условиях:

- Предполагается полная занятость.
- Испытательный срок - 2 месяца;
- Вменяемое руководство;
- Стабильная и достойная ЗП по итогам собеседования;
- Гибкий график работы;

Дополнительные инструкции

Лучше всего о ваших навыках скажет ваш код и поможет выделиться среди прочих кандидатов.

Поэтому перед техническим собеседованием мы хотим, чтобы вы выполнили  небольшое тестовое задание.

Задача:

Требуется написать класс по работе с комплексными числами, реализовать операции сложения, вычитания, умножения и деления, а также провести тестирование его работы.

Результат тестового тоже прислать ссылкой на git.

Подписывайтесь на наш телеграм-канал @remotelist, чтобы всегда быть в курсе новых вакансий! Дайджесты с новыми вакансиями появляются каждые 2-3 часа.

Еженедельная рассылка топ-15 самых просматриваемых вакансий сайта. Письмо приходит каждое воскресенье.